Where to Buy Masks Online: The 60-Second Checklist
When you’re ready to buy, knowing where to buy masks online safely comes down to five quick checks. First, confirm the website has a physical UK address and a phone number — ghost retailers vanish with your money. Second, look for full ingredient lists in English; if a product description only shows marketing phrases, walk away. Third, check the price against the brand’s own site: a mask that retails for £35 shouldn’t be listed for £9. Fourth, verify secure payment icons (padlock in the URL bar) and a clear returns policy. Finally, read recent reviews — a flood of identical five-star ratings in broken English is a red flag. Clay mask vs sheet mask: which one should I buy?
Choose a clay mask if your main concern is clogged pores, excess oil, or dull texture — it deeply cleanses and refines. Opt for a sheet mask if your skin needs intense hydration, soothing, or anti-ageing care. They aren’t mutually exclusive: many people use a clay mask once a week and a sheet mask on alternate days.
